IATF 16949
Certified Automotive Quality
IATF 16949 is the global quality management standard for the automotive supply chain. Developed by the International Automotive Task Force, it is required by the world's leading automotive OEMs.
Consistent and repeatable manufacturing processes
Reduced defects and production variation
Full PPAP and APQP support
Statistical process control (SPC)
Supplier management and lot traceability
AS9100
Aerospace & Defense Standard
AS9100 is the quality management system required for manufacturing aerospace and defense components. Required by Boeing, Airbus, and leading aerospace OEMs for any supplier in their supply chain.
Risk management in manufacturing processes
First Article Inspection (FAI) under AS9102
Special process and critical material control
Full material and lot traceability
Counterfeit parts prevention and supplier control

What is IATF 16949 certification?
IATF 16949 is the international quality management standard for the automotive supply chain. It ensures consistent processes, full traceability, continuous improvement, and compliance with global automotive OEM requirements.
What is AS9100 certification?
AS9100 is the quality management standard for the aerospace and defense industry. Required by aerospace OEMs and Tier 1 suppliers for any critical component, ensuring traceability, process control, and risk management.
What is the PPAP process and when is it required?
PPAP (Production Part Approval Process) is a standardized process that demonstrates a supplier can consistently and repeatably manufacture parts. It is required before starting serial production, especially in the automotive industry.
What is a First Article Inspection (FAI)?
FAI is a complete inspection of the first part produced in a new process or design. It verifies that all dimensions, materials, and specifications meet customer requirements. It is standard in aerospace under AS9102.
